Robinson Honored for Lifetime Volunteer Service
Tom Robinson, a dedicated volunteer, has been recognized for his exceptional service with the prestigious President’s Volunteer Service Award. This award, led by AmeriCorps in partnership with Points of Light, honors individuals whose volunteer efforts positively impact communities across the nation. Robinson received the lifetime achievement award for his remarkable 4,516.25 hours of volunteer service with the American Red Cross. GBI Investigates Officer-Involved Shooting in Stockbridge
In a recent incident, the Georgia Bureau of Investigation (GBI) has launched an investigation into an officer-involved shooting in Stockbridge, Georgia. The event occurred on August 27, 2024, when law enforcement officers attempted to serve an arrest warrant on Derrick Rankin, a suspect wanted for murder in Atlanta.
